Quad M Solutions is Entering into Letter of Intent to Acquire iCan Benefit Group

Wednesday, 12 August 2020 08:30 AM

Quad M Solutions, Inc.

Huge Cross-Selling Opportunity With Nearly 1 Million Insurance Policies Sold by iCan Benefit Group

EDGEWATER, NJ / ACCESSWIRE / August 12, 2020 / Quad M Solutions, Inc. (OTC PINK:MMMM) ("Quad M" or the "Company"), a public holding company that offers staffing services and employee benefits such as health plans, HR-human resources, and payroll services, to small and mid-sized group employers. It has four subsidiaries, NuAxess 2, Inc., PrimeAxess, Inc., OpenAxess, Inc. and PrimeAxess 2, LLC. Quad M is pleased to announce it is entering into a letter of intent ("LOI") to acquire iCan Benefit Group ("iCan"), a provider of improved individual, employer, and employee benefits and affordable insurance and benefit options.

The NuAxess 2, Inc. subsidiary gives employer members access to timely and reliable healthcare information through interactive member engagement programs, enabling them to manage and control their health benefit decisions along with their chosen doctors. NuAxess ‘Smart' Plans don't require coinsurance, medical copays, and costs are transparent to all, and plans permit unrestricted access to any doctor or hospital. Furthermore, the NuAxess Smart Plan has a unique dual deductible feature that includes a Health Savings Account. The Plan is supported by an extensive technology platform of strategic vendor programs operating under a single source administration. The technology and these programs are available 24/7/365 to assist members in making healthcare-related decisions.

The proposed acquisition consideration is for common stock shares in Quad M Solutions, Inc. (OTC PINK:MMMM).

About iCan Benefit Group
Founded in 2004, iCan Benefit Group is a dynamic, customer-centric family of companies successfully serving Americans across the country with access to comprehensive, affordable insurance solutions. As more individuals than ever enter the market looking for individual health insurance options, iCan's Single Insurance Advisor model is the answer for so many, and is uniquely positioned to outperform and grow. iCan Benefit Group has enrolled over 900,000 policies and benefit products since inception across the health, life and property and casualty insurance verticals.

About Quad M Solutions, Inc.
Quad M Solutions, Inc., is a public holding company that offers self-funded health plans, staffing services, HR-human resources, payroll services, retirement, supplemental and workers compensation insurance to small and mid-sized group employers with 1-500 employees, and to the exploding essential worker "Gig Economy," a labor market that is characterized by the prevalence of short-term contracts or freelance work, not permanent jobs.
